About Delapa
The surname Delapa is of Italian origin and is derived from the word "lappa," which means "burdock" in Italian. It is believed to have originated as a nickname for someone who either lived near burdock plants or had some association with them. Surnames often developed from descriptive or occupational nicknames in medieval times, and Delapa is one such example.
